At St Joseph’s Catholic Primary School, we believe and follow the teachings of Jesus Christ. You will find us to be loving, caring and spiritual. We value and respect all; growing and learning together as part of God’s family, to be the best we can be. The children are educated in our Catholic Faith and Values and follow a programme of learning called Come and See.

RE Statement:


The Governors and Staff of St. Joseph’s Catholic Primary School recognise that they work to educate the children in their care in a range of ways; at the centre of this is the spiritual and moral development of the children, particularly in the Catholic faith.


In fulfilment of our Mission Statement, Living life to the Full, the aim of Religious Education at St Joseph’s school is to provide a Religious Education programme which will take into account the religious and educational needs of our children.


It will enrich the faith of those supportive Catholic homes, but it will also support those for whom the school may be their first and perhaps only experience of church.
